Ferries run from Neapolis to Kythira 7 days a week, all year round. The first ferry of the day departs from Neapolis at 09:30, and the last at 14:30. The fastest ferry can reach Kythira in just 1h 15min, while on average the journey takes around 1h 15min. One-way tickets start at just €13.00 and can cost up to €13.50. From June to September, there are about 10 weekly crossings; from October to May, this drops to around 1. Neapolis to Kythira ferry ticket prices, offers and discounts
Ferry ticket prices from Neapolis to Kythira typically range from €13.00 to €13.50 for foot passengers and on average €46.48 for vehicles, with additional costs for cabins or premium seating options. Prices vary depending on the type of ticket and ferry company. Are cars allowed on the ferries from Neapolis to Kythira?
Cars are allowed on certain ferries from Neapolis to Kythira, and can be booked through Ferryscanner. Ferries and companies that accommodate cars:
- PORFYROUSA- Triton Ferries
Vehicle transportation prices depend on the type of vehicle, ferry company, and season, with prices starting from €9.00. For unaccompanied vehicles, contact our support team for details.

Can I bring my pet on board?
Yes, pets are allowed on ferries from Neapolis to Kythira, but specific policies vary by ferry company. General guidelines:
- Pets over 10 kg must be kept in the ship’s onboard kennels; pets under 10 kg can stay in their owner’s pet carrier.
- Service dogs are exempt from kennel requirements.
- Ensure you have all the necessary documents, tickets, and pet essentials for your trip.
- Greek operators typically allow pets for free.

Exploring Kythira
Kythira is a beautiful Greek island that feels like a hidden treasure! This special place has so many things to see and do. You can swim in pretty beaches like Kaladi and Melidoni, where the water sparkles in the sunshine. The local food is delicious, especially the famous Kythirian cheese pies, which are a must-try!
You won't want to miss visiting the charming town of Chora. Its narrow streets are filled with colorful houses and lovely shops. There's also a great castle with amazing views of the sea. Nature lovers will enjoy hiking to places like the stunning waterfalls at Mylopotamos.
Kythira is perfect for a quick visit, but it also makes a great starting point to explore nearby islands. You can take boat trips to discover hidden coves or nearby beaches.
